In a circle of radius 17 cm, two parallel chords are drawn on opposite side of a diameter. The distance between the chords is 23 cm. If the length of one chord is 16 cm, then the length of the other is A. 34 cm B. 15 cm C. 23 cm D. 30 cm

Answer»

Option : (D)

Given that, 

AB || CD 

(Chords on opposite side of centre) 

DO = BO (Radii) 

OL and OM perpendicular bisector of CD and AB respectively 

LM = 23 cm 

AB = 16 cm 

In ΔOLB, 

OB2 = OL2 + LB2 

OL2 = 225 

OL = 15 cm 

OM = LM - OL 

= 8 cm 

In ΔOMD, 

OD2 = OM2 + MD2 

MD2 = 225 

MD = 15 cm 

Now, 

CD = 2 MD 

= 30 cm
